Prep those Potatoes
Now that you have your ingredients lined up, let’s focus on the potatoes. Start by washing them thoroughly under cold water to remove any dirt. After drying, cut the potatoes into wedges – aiming for uniform sizes will ensure even cooking. Place them in a large bowl and drizzle with olive oil, adding garlic powder,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per. Toss everything together until the wedges are nicely coated. Pro tip: letting them sit for about 10 minutes allows the spices to infuse!
Air Frying the Potatoes
This next step is where the magic happens! Preheat your air fryer to 400°F (200°C). Once heated, add the potato wedges in a single layer, making sure not to overcrowd them. If you have a small air fryer, you might need to do this in batches. Air fry for about 15-20 minutes or until they are crispy and golden, shaking the basket halfway through the cooking time for even crispiness.
Why use an air fryer? It’s a game changer for keeping the potatoes crispy without all the added oil, giving you that delightful crunch without the guilt.
Cooking the Chicken in the Skillet
While those potatoes are air frying, it’s time to cook the chicken. In a skillet, heat some olive oil over medium-high heat. Season the chicken breasts with salt and pepper. When the oil is hot, add the chicken and cook for about 6-7 minutes per side, depending on thickness. You want the internal temperature to reach 165°F (75°C) for safety.
Once cooked, remove the chicken from the skillet and let it rest for a few minutes. This step allows the juices to redistribute, ensuring juicy, tender chicken!

PrintGarlic Parmesan Chicken and Potatoes: A Cozy Indulgence at Home
Enjoy a comforting dish of Garlic Parmesan Chicken and Potatoes, perfect for a cozy night in.
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 45 minutes
- Total Time: 55 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
- Category: Dinner
- Method: Baking
- Cuisine: American
- Diet: Gluten-Free
Ingredients
- 4 pieces chicken thighs
- 1 pound baby potatoes
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1/4 cup olive oil
- 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
- In a large bowl, mix together the olive oil, minced garlic,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per.
- Add the chicken and potatoes to the bowl, tossing to coat them evenly in the mixture.
- Transfer the chicken and potatoes to a baking dish and sprinkle with grated Parmesan cheese.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 40-45 minutes, or until the chicken is cooked through and the potatoes are tender.
- Serve hot and enjoy your cozy meal!
